引言
HTML5作为新一代的网页标准,已经成为了现代网页开发的基础。对于初学者来说,掌握HTML5前端开发是一项非常重要的技能。本文将为你提供一个全面的HTML5前端开发入门教程,同时分享一些实战技巧,帮助你快速入门并提升开发能力。
HTML5基础教程
1. HTML5简介
HTML5是HTML的第五个版本,它在原有HTML的基础上增加了许多新的特性和功能,如语义化标签、离线存储、多媒体支持等。HTML5让网页开发更加高效、便捷。
2. HTML5基本结构
HTML5的基本结构如下:
<!DOCTYPE html>
<html lang="zh-CN">
<head>
<meta charset="UTF-8">
<title>页面标题</title>
</head>
<body>
<!-- 页面内容 -->
</body>
</html>
3. HTML5常用标签
HTML5提供了许多新的语义化标签,如<header>, <nav>, <article>, <section>, <aside>, <footer>等。这些标签有助于提高网页的可读性和SEO优化。
4. HTML5多媒体支持
HTML5提供了对音频和视频的直接支持,无需使用Flash插件。使用<audio>和<video>标签可以方便地在网页中嵌入音频和视频。
<audio controls>
<source src="example.mp3" type="audio/mpeg">
您的浏览器不支持音频播放。
</audio>
<video controls>
<source src="example.mp4" type="video/mp4">
您的浏览器不支持视频播放。
</video>
HTML5实战技巧
1. 使用CSS和JavaScript
HTML5前端开发离不开CSS和JavaScript。CSS用于美化页面,JavaScript用于实现交互功能。初学者应熟练掌握这两种技术。
2. 利用HTML5离线存储
HTML5提供了离线存储功能,如localStorage和sessionStorage。利用这些功能,可以缓存数据,提高页面加载速度。
// localStorage存储数据
localStorage.setItem('key', 'value');
// 获取存储的数据
var value = localStorage.getItem('key');
// sessionStorage存储数据
sessionStorage.setItem('key', 'value');
// 获取存储的数据
var value = sessionStorage.getItem('key');
3. 优化网页性能
在HTML5前端开发过程中,要注意优化网页性能。以下是一些优化技巧:
- 减少HTTP请求:合并CSS、JavaScript文件,使用精灵图等。
- 压缩图片:使用压缩工具减小图片大小。
- 使用CDN:使用内容分发网络加速网页加载。
总结
HTML5前端开发已经成为现代网页开发的主流。通过本文的教程和实战技巧,相信你已经对HTML5前端开发有了初步的了解。在后续的学习过程中,不断实践和总结,你将逐渐成为一名优秀的前端开发者。
